So I have a question how this relates to in Glorantha HeroQuesting.

Let's suppose that the Humakti Hero learns of a Yanafil Tarnils Hero who is attempting to gain favor from his Patron Immortal by re-experiencing the Battle of Seven Arrow of Light. Could said Humakti Hero go into the Hero Planes to take the role of Humakt in the Lunar Quest, and try to deliberately disrupt it?

I know the results of the HeroQuest would not change the nature of either Humakt or Yanafil Tarnils, but could such a thing impact the magic of the two mortal Heroes?

Of course doing this would be dangerous for the Humakti, as by winning instead of losing in this Lunar HeroQuest, he would "venture off the hero path" and that could find him jettisoned into unusual parts of the HeroPlanes. This theoretically could attract the attention of Lunar powers/authorities, who are in the 3rd Age of Glorantha the penultimate HeroQuesters.. until the the Rise of Argrath.
